Ella Lewis, The Woodlands's leader in kills on the season, led the team again on Tuesday. Lewis wasn't messing around, getting 16 kills, ten digs, three aces, and a block. The game was her 15th straight with seven or more kills dating back to last season.
Lewis and The Woodlands are taking a road trip to take on Willis at 5:30 p.m. on Friday. Sadly, Lewis' big day wasn't enough to stop the loss, which snapped The Woodlands' six-game streak of wins at home. With the streak broken, Lewis and The Woodlands surely have a bit of extra motivation heading into Friday's match.
